Where to hire CRM specialists

Hiring CRM specialists is a strategic decision that can significantly impact the efficiency and effectiveness of your customer relationship management. To find the right CRM specialists, it’s essential to consider various platforms and strategies that align with your business needs and culture.

1. Leverage Professional Networking Sites: LinkedIn is the go-to platform for professional networking and is invaluable for recruiting specialized talent like CRM specialists. You can use LinkedIn to search for candidates with specific skills, experience levels, and even recommendations from peers. Advanced features like LinkedIn Recruiter can further streamline the process by allowing you to manage candidates and post job openings.

2. Industry-Specific Job Boards: Websites like Dice, TechCrunch, and Stack Overflow are excellent for finding tech talent, including CRM experts. These platforms are frequented by professionals who are specifically interested in technology and software, increasing the likelihood of finding candidates with the necessary technical skills and experience.

3. Attend Industry Conferences and Seminars: Events such as Dreamforce, organized by Salesforce, and Microsoft Ignite are great places to meet CRM specialists who are engaged with the latest technologies and industry trends. These venues also offer a chance to see potential candidates in a professional setting, providing insights into their expertise and networking abilities.

4. Utilize CRM Software Providers: Companies like Salesforce, Microsoft Dynamics, and Oracle offer certification programs and have directories of certified professionals. Accessing these directories can help you find candidates who are not only skilled but also have demonstrated their commitment to their profession by gaining certifications.

5. Engage with Specialized Recruitment Agencies: There are recruitment agencies that specialize in placing tech professionals. These agencies have a deep understanding of the skills required for CRM roles and can significantly speed up the hiring process. They can provide pre-vetted candidates who are a good fit for your specific requirements.

6. Explore Freelance Platforms: Websites like Upwork and Toptal can be useful for finding freelance CRM specialists. This option might be particularly appealing if you need project-based work or are looking to fill a role temporarily. Freelancers on these platforms often have diverse experiences with different CRM systems and industries, offering a breadth of knowledge and flexibility.

7. Tap into Online Forums and Communities: Engaging with online communities such as GitHub, Reddit (specifically subreddits like r/Salesforce), and Slack channels focused on CRM technologies can help you tap into a pool of passionate professionals who are actively involved in discussions and developments in the CRM space.

8. Employee Referrals: Encourage your current employees to refer people they believe fit the CRM specialist role. Employees often have extensive professional networks and can recommend candidates who not only have the required technical skills but also will fit well with your company culture.

9. Local Universities and Tech Bootcamps: Establishing connections with universities that offer courses in CRM, data management, or related fields can help you tap into fresh talent. Similarly, tech bootcamps can be a source of highly driven individuals who have updated skills and are eager to apply their knowledge.

10. Social Media Platforms: Platforms like Twitter and Facebook can also be used to post job openings. More importantly, they can be used to showcase your company culture and projects, attracting CRM specialists who are looking for new opportunities in environments that resonate with their values and career aspirations.

When hiring CRM specialists, it’s crucial to not only evaluate technical skills but also consider soft skills like communication, problem-solving, and teamwork, which are essential for roles that bridge technology and business functions. By carefully selecting the right platforms and strategies for recruitment, you can build a team of CRM specialists who are technically proficient and culturally aligned with your organization’s goals and values.
